The seven finalists for the Miss Pacific Islands 2026 title have gathered for an exciting weeklong event commencing this Wednesday in Nadi. The contestants began their journey with a heartfelt church service held at the Platinum Events Centre, where Miss Fiji, Ailava Samuels, delivered an uplifting message that resonated with her fellow participants.

“My advice is to always trust in God’s plans in every situation that we go through,” Ms. Samuels encouraged. “Because at the end of the tunnel, there is always light.”

The contestants vying for the esteemed crown include Miss Kiribati, Atiterentaai Rinimarawa; Miss Samoa, Feagaimaali’i Soti Mapu; Miss Cook Islands, Petra Mataiti; Miss Tonga, Siosi’ana Taumoepeau; Miss American Samoa, Tofoi Unutoa; and Miss Papua New Guinea, Iampela Popena.

Throughout the week, the participants will take part in a variety of activities designed to highlight not only their outer beauty but also their dedication to cultural representation and the principles they embrace.
